A doubly balanced demodulator for developing four audio difference components from a composite baseband signal comprises a constant current source and a differential amplifier comprised of a pair of transistors. The constant current source is coupled to the emitters of the differential amplifier transistors, the base of one of the amplifier transistors is coupled to the source of composite signal and the base of the other transistor is returned to a source of bias potential. The demodulator further includes a utilization circuit having four input terminals. One transistor of the transistor amplifier pair is coupled to the utilization circuit by a first switch comprising four current splitting transistors while the other differential amplifier transistor is coupled to the utilization circuit via a second switch likewise comprising four current splitting transistors. A switch activating means renders selected ones of the current splitting transistors conductive and, alternately, the remaining ones of the current splitting transistors conductive, to enable the conducting current splitting transistors to translate segments of the composite signal and to collectively apply these segments to the utilization circuit to enable that circuit to develop four audio difference components.
